Executive Director

Company: Bedrock Management Services
Location: Dayton
Posted on: April 13, 2025

Job Description:

Position Summary: Supervises the overall day to day operation of the property to ensure the highest quality operation in accordance with Spring Hills, LLC standards and resident satisfaction. This position is responsible to supervise all property staff and reports to the Regional Executive Director or Vice President of Operations.Essential Functions:

  • On site executive for all operations, acting as contact for all staff, residents, prospects, community organizations, government agencies and the public.
  • Manage community budget and analyze financial statements, maintains budget accountability, anticipates and minimizes negative budget variances and deficits.
  • Provide daily hands-on leadership in setting and executing sales goals and initiatives based on the company's sales program.
  • Oversee the recruiting, hiring, training, coaching, disciplining, and terminating of community associates in accordance with Spring Hills' Human Resources Policy. Directly recruit, hire, train, and discipline managerial personnel.
  • Maintains all local, state, and federal licenses.
  • Ensure HR Policies and Procedures are followed.
  • Ensure competency levels are met and effectively executed by personnel.
  • Ensures that the building, grounds, and property are maintained at the highest standard of excellence through preventative maintenance systems and programs.
  • Plan, organize, implement, evaluate, and direct the communities programs and activities in accordance with company standards and State guidelines.
  • Ensure applicable guidelines are followed by associates, residents, visitors, and the general public.
  • Ensure that resident's rights are well established and maintained at all times.
  • Review resident and associate complaints and grievances and make written reports of action taken. Discuss such actions with appropriate parties.
  • Maintain written policies and procedures and professional standards of practice that govern the operation of the community.
  • Consult with Department Heads concerning the operation of their departments to assist in eliminating/correcting problem areas, and/or improvement of services.
  • Participate in State and company surveys of the community, communicate results to staff and develop plan of corrections.
  • Maintain a strong liaison with families and residents.
  • Complete required operations reports in a timely manner.
  • Initiate and review resident contracts.
  • Leads the community's strategic planning initiative to establish goals and objectives in response to corporate goals.
  • Ensure that adequate number of appropriately trained licensed professional, and non-licensed personnel are on duty at all times to meet the needs of the residents.
  • Maintain and ensure professional working relationship with community's top 10 referral source, in order to maintain the influx of inquiries.
  • Maintain current competitive analysis for utilization when developing budgets and to maintain competitive edge.
  • Lead staff meetings to ensure that appropriate information sharing is provided on a continuous basis.
  • Conduct operation meetings with Department Heads on a regular basis.
  • Maintain a cohesive team environment among departments.
  • Ensure that all personnel who have access to protected health information receive appropriate and timely training of the community's policies and procedures governing the management and control of such information.
  • Review accident/incident reports (e.g., falls, injuries of an unknown source, abuse, etc.). Monitor to determine the effectiveness of the community's risk management program.Non-Essential Functions:

  • Bachelor Degree from a 4 year College or University and 2 -3 years of related work experience; or two years college education and 5 plus years of related experience and/or training; or equivalent combination of education and experience. Valid and current State Certification/License. Training or experience in gerontology and/or hospitality is valuable.Physical Requirements:
  • Standing (1/3-2/3), walking (over 1/3-2/3), using hands to finger, handle or feel (over 2/3), reach with hands and arms (over 1/3), climb and balance (under 1/3), stoop, kneel (1/2-2/3), talk or hear (1/2-2/3), taste or smell (under 1/3). Lifting up to 10 pounds (over 2/3), Up to 25 pounds (1/3-2/3); Up to 50 pounds (under 1/3).We are an equal opportunity employer and we are committed to a work environment that promotes diversity, equity, and inclusion.
